by Alan Fleishman (Author)

A Fine September Morning tells a gripping tale of hate, hope, and love entwined with one man's obsessed determination to rescue his brother. During Russia's bloody 1905 anti-Jewish riots, young Avi Schneider shoots the leader of the attacking gentile mob, stopping the killings and the burning of his village. But in the aftermath, Avi is forced to flee to America. His darling wife Sara and the rest of his family soon follow - all except his brother Lieb, who stubbornly refuses to abandon his home. In ensuing years, while Avi lives the American immigrant's dream, Lieb lives Russia's nightmare: World War I, the Communist revolution, civil war, typhus, and famine. Still Lieb rejects Avi's pleas to leave Russia. Then on the eve of World War II, Stalin's pathological purges finally ensnare Lieb's family. At last he realizes he must escape the Communist nightmare, but now all avenues are blocked, and Hitler's armies are gathering. He turns to Avi, his brother in America, who frantically tries to rescue Lieb and his family with little more to work with than his own wit. Stretching from pre-Revolution Russia to post-Holocaust America, A Fine September Morning blends historical facts and fictional characters into a compelling epic family saga.

Author Biography

My father Ben was born in the Ukraine amidst the worst of Russia's bloody 1905 anti-Jewish riots - pogroms. Shortly after, my grandfather Max escaped with his family to America. A hundred years later, I returned to the Ukraine. I paid my respects at a tombstone honoring the victims of the 1905 pogroms, and stood in the square where the Nazis in 1941 rounded up thousands of Jews and marched them off to be executed. Had my grandparents not left Russia when they did, I might well have died in a square just like that one. My need to connect with these grandparents I never knew arose in those moments. A Fine September Morning is the result. A Fine September Morning is the follow-up to my successful self-published first novel, Goliath's Head. Prior to beginning my writing career, I was a marketing consultant, senior corporate executive, university adjunct faculty, corporate board member, community volunteer, and an officer in the U.S. Army. The father of a daughter and twin sons, the grandfather of seven, my wife Ann and I live with our Siberian cat, Pasha, high on a hill overlooking San Francisco Bay.
